4) AI processing

When you enable AI features, we send snippets of text you supply (e.g., lyrics extracted from PDFs) to model providers solely to return results (e.g., theme or keywords). We do not use your inputs/outputs to train our own models. Third-party providers process data per their policies. Current provider: OpenAI.

5) Bible verse APIs

We query third-party Bible APIs (e.g., ESV API) using the AI-derived theme or keywords to return references and snippets. We send queries, not your original files.
